Built in 1877 and originally the first Postmaster's residence in Gympie. Thornton Villa holds a fascinating place in the city's history. The home was renovated in 1925, introducing its distinctive stucco detailing and bay windows, while many of its original features remain beautifully preserved. From the stunning stained-glass windows and timber floors to the Cedar front entrance and heritage fireplace, every room reveals another layer of the home's story.
